Four-star defensive end Jabari Ishmael will announce his college choice between the Florida State, Oregon and Miami football programs on Friday as reported by Inside the U.

Andrew Ivins of Inside the U reported on Thursday afternoon that four-star defensive end Jabari Ismael told him to expect an announcement around 6 PM ET on Friday announcing where he will be attending college. The Miami football program is projected to receive Ismael’s commitment ahead of Florida State and Oregon.

Ismael is the 216th ranked player, the 14th ranked weakside defensive end and 30th ranked player in Florida in the 2021 Class. Miami currently has the 12th ranked recruiting class for 2021. A commitment from Ishmael would not be enough to move Miami up in the rankings but it would get them within two points of Texas.

Ishmael preps at Miami Columbus High School which is the alma mater of Oregon head coach Mario Cristobal. Working in the Hurricanes favor is that Ishmael’s father Vic is a strength and conditioning assistant coach for Miami. Ishmael had 46 tackles, three sacks and a fumble recovery in 2019.

Ishmael would be the first defensive end and third defensive lineman to commit to Miami for 2021. The Hurricanes currently have four-star defensive tackle Savion Collins and three-star DT Allan Haye commited for 2021. Ishmael would become the highest-rated defensive player commited to Miami for 2021.

Ishmael would be the fourth highest-rated commit to Miami for 2021 overall behind wide receivers Romello Brinson and Jacolby George and offensive guard Laurence Seymore. The latest commit to the Miami football program was four-star safety Kamren Kinchens on July 11. More will be coming in the next month.
